Jim’s passion for artistic expression is the common thread
that has inspired him throughout his life.
He is a native of Birmingham, Michigan and financed his way
through The College For Creative Studies by playing drums with Bob Seger
and Glenn Frye.
Then, applying his creativity, he won almost every major award in advertising.
He had you "only go around once in life" with Schlitz Beer.
He linked Taster's Choice with ground roast flavor and turned jars into percolators.
His work for National Geographic inspired you to watch PBS.
The Christian Children's Fund appealed to you through his direct mail designs.
AC-Delco broke sales barriers with Chuck Yeager in a campaign
that he designed and directed for seven years.
Randy Travis toured nationally with posters Jim designed.
Dell, Avon, Doubleday and Marvel Comics sold thousands of books
and magazines with his covers.
ABC optioned his scripts for television.
He created and produced The International Automotive Advertising Awards.
With "Let go of my Eggo!" and "Take the Nestea plunge" he's been talking to you for years.
Now, on a higher level of communication,
Jim’s passion is expressed in his fine art.
